A DOI (Digital Object Identifier) is a unique and never-changing string assigned to online (journal) articles, books, and other works. In Harvard style, citations appear in brackets in the text. An in-text citation consists of the last name of the author, the year of publication, and a page number if relevant. Up to three authors are included in Harvard in-text citations. If there are four or more authors, the citation is shortened with et al. How to use. The INDIRECT function returns a valid cell reference from a given text string. INDIRECT is useful when you need to build a text value by concatenating separate text strings that can then be interpreted as a valid cell reference. To create an absolute reference with structured references you need to add an additional and duplicate column reference. t_Data [ [Color]: [Color]] Duplicating the column reference will anchor the reference when dragging across columns. You can manage your references and bibliography in LaTex using the BibTex system. BibTex allows you to automatically generate and format a bibliography in a LaTeX document. reference: [verb] to supply with references. to cite in or as a reference.Mar 5, 2021 · Citing a website in MLA Style. An MLA Works Cited entry for a webpage lists the author’s name, the title of the page (in quotation marks), the name of the site (in italics), the date of publication, and the URL. In the Create Source box, type in the citation details, and then ..., References References provide the information necessary for readers to identify and retrieve each work cited in the text. Check each reference carefully against the original publication to ensure information is accurate and complete. Accurately prepared references help establish your credibility as a careful researcher and writer., referencing style you choose to use. 1. WHAT IS REFERENCING? Apart from the A1 reference style, where columns are defined by letters and rows by numbers, there also exist the R1C1 reference style where both rows and columns are identified by numbers (R1C1 designates row 1, column 1)..
